Ruby的一些问题

[复制链接]
查看11 | 回复1 | 2013-1-29 11:23:53 | 显示全部楼层 |阅读模式
因为你再执行 a.add2 ,@n已经不是0了,所以不会执行@n+2呀,@n在类里定义就相当是类的成员变量,每个成员函数都可以访问,并且上一个函数修改过的值是会保存在里面的,如果没有@,n就是一个普通的局部变量...
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行